Divers should always ensure that they have a pre-dive safety check before beginning their dive because this procedure is critical for enhancing safety and preventing accidents underwater. A pre-dive safety check involves a thorough inspection of each diver’s equipment, ensuring that everything functions properly, and confirming that both partners understand their diving plan, including entry and exit procedures, hand signals, air supply, and emergency protocols.

This systematic approach helps to identify any potential issues with gear, such as leaks in the buoyancy control device or issues with the regulator, which could lead to serious problems once they are underwater. Additionally, it fosters effective communication and teamwork between dive buddies, which is essential for addressing any emergencies or issues that may arise during the dive. By prioritizing a pre-dive safety check, divers greatly enhance their overall safety and dive experience.
